    The Opportunity

    The Baltimore Regional Housing Partnership (BRHP), which operates the Baltimore Housing Mobility Program, is a 501(c)(3) that assists over 4,300 qualified families in moving from areas of concentrated poverty and obtaining quality and affordable housing in communities with strong schools, low crime, and ample job opportunities in high opportunity areas within Baltimore City and Anne Arundel, Baltimore, Carroll, Harford, and Howard Counties.

    BRHP seeks a Special Projects Coordinator who supports BRHP's mission and purpose and will support the organization in implementation of special initiatives, including the grant funded Healthy Children Voucher Demonstration. The position requires someone that can serve as an organization-wide influencer and who has competencies in both organizational macro-level and programmatic micro-level matters. This position reports to the Managing Director for Research and Innovation.

    Essential Duties and Responsibilities:

    The below statements are intended to describe the general nature and scope of work for the Special Projects Coordinator. This is not a complete listing of all responsibilities, duties, or skills required.

    • Serve as the primary liaison between BRHP and the Housing Authority of Baltimore City to coordinate efforts related to the implementation of the Healthy Children Voucher Demonstration, a 3-year funded effort to link housing voucher holders who could benefit from a healthier home environment with housing mobility counseling through referrals from healthcare providers.
    • Organize and facilitate regular internal and external progress meetings with grant administrator, voucher administrator, evaluation team, and other parties.
    • Complete and ensure periodic grant reports summarizing the project progress, outcomes, and expenditures are submitted to all private funders within time limitations specified.
    • Serve as key team member in rolling out new initiatives and special projects, using project management principles, cross-team coordination meetings and developing internal and external materials to be used in roll out.
    • Develop standard operating procedures, training documents, and other collateral to implement new initiatives at the organization.
    • Collaborate with BRHP team members and external stakeholders in the planning and execution of external communications and events related to Healthy Children Voucher Demonstration and other special initiatives.
    • Identify opportunities to collaborate with external partners and formalize partnerships to advance BRHP's work.
    • Present to external audiences at conferences, trainings, and other industry events.
    • Advise executive leadership on assets needed to implement initiatives.
    • Perform other related duties as assigned.
